Transaction fa3ad36266194d695c5bacdb2272e1f2de6f7d8e5c571645574a6ed12921c7ac
1 Input
1 Output
-
fa3ad36266194d695c5bacdb2272e1f2de6f7d8e5c571645574a6ed12921c7ac:0
- value
- 598667
- script pubkey
- OP_0 OP_PUSHBYTES_20 f457fb709b7b853bc91001146da3f8832bfab859
- address
- bc1q73tlkuym0wznhjgsqy2xmglcsv4l4wze7m2j5t